From fcbfc7d438c9a5ccbbac472d53253964f026d8eb Mon Sep 17 00:00:00 2001 From: Daniel Young Lee Date: Tue, 18 Apr 2023 16:31:10 -0700 Subject: [PATCH 1/2] Export params package in v1/v2 namespace to improve reference docs. --- src/v1/index.ts | 4 ++++ src/v2/index.ts | 4 ++++ 2 files changed, 8 insertions(+) diff --git a/src/v1/index.ts b/src/v1/index.ts index 92b35b341..7b4121b18 100644 --- a/src/v1/index.ts +++ b/src/v1/index.ts @@ -56,3 +56,7 @@ export * from "./cloud-functions"; export * from "./config"; export * from "./function-builder"; export * from "./function-configuration"; +// NOTE: Equivalent to `export * as params from "../params` +// but api-extractor doesn't support that syntax. +import * as params from "../params"; +export { params }; diff --git a/src/v2/index.ts b/src/v2/index.ts index 9187ea64d..d75d07e99 100644 --- a/src/v2/index.ts +++ b/src/v2/index.ts @@ -70,3 +70,7 @@ export { export { CloudFunction, CloudEvent, ParamsOf } from "./core"; export { Change } from "../common/change"; +// NOTE: Equivalent to `export * as params from "../params` +// but api-extractor doesn't support that syntax. +import * as params from "../params"; +export { params }; From 425bd7b3e91dbc3b4d63d3f374098da3bd08c0a9 Mon Sep 17 00:00:00 2001 From: Daniel Young Lee Date: Tue, 18 Apr 2023 16:32:09 -0700 Subject: [PATCH 2/2] Fix typo. --- src/v1/index.ts | 3 +-- src/v2/index.ts | 3 +-- 2 files changed, 2 insertions(+), 4 deletions(-) diff --git a/src/v1/index.ts b/src/v1/index.ts index 7b4121b18..8e75bff8d 100644 --- a/src/v1/index.ts +++ b/src/v1/index.ts @@ -56,7 +56,6 @@ export * from "./cloud-functions"; export * from "./config"; export * from "./function-builder"; export * from "./function-configuration"; -// NOTE: Equivalent to `export * as params from "../params` -// but api-extractor doesn't support that syntax. +// NOTE: Equivalent to `export * as params from "../params"` but api-extractor doesn't support that syntax. import * as params from "../params"; export { params }; diff --git a/src/v2/index.ts b/src/v2/index.ts index d75d07e99..4bcedb3ad 100644 --- a/src/v2/index.ts +++ b/src/v2/index.ts @@ -70,7 +70,6 @@ export { export { CloudFunction, CloudEvent, ParamsOf } from "./core"; export { Change } from "../common/change"; -// NOTE: Equivalent to `export * as params from "../params` -// but api-extractor doesn't support that syntax. +// NOTE: Equivalent to `export * as params from "../params"` but api-extractor doesn't support that syntax. import * as params from "../params"; export { params };